Beauty is a symbolic and suggestive composition that unites the horse — a timeless emblem of instinct, strength, and freedom — with the human arm in a spiral gesture of connection and devotion. Wood Sculptor – Visual Artist Artist Statement / Biography I was born and live in Athens. Since 2013, wood sculpture has not merely been an artistic practice for me; it is a way of being — a sacred act of internal revelation and communication that transcends words and touches the deepest layers of the human soul. Inspiration My inspiration is drawn from the invisible struggles of existence — the tension between light and darkness, the longing for inner purification, and the silent cries of the soul. I am moved by what is hidden beneath the surface of things: humility, redemption, and the unspoken truth that lies in every human heart. Artistic Process Each of my works begins with silence — a spiritual listening to the wood itself. I work exclusively by hand, using traditional tools to carve linden (tilia) wood, allowing the material’s grain and energy to guide the evolution of form. The process is meditative and slow, requiring full presence and deep inner alignment. Mediums Used I primarily use solid linden wood blocks, working in high-relief or semi-sculptural forms. Occasionally, I apply subtle touches of natural pigment or tempera to enhance the spiritual resonance of a piece, always respecting the natural texture of the wood. What I Aim to Express Through each sculpture, I aim to make visible the invisible — to express the inner movement of the soul through gestures, expressions, and sacred tensions. My goal is to create a space of silent encounter between the viewer and the mystery within themselves. I hope my work invites contemplation, emotional honesty, and the rediscovery of our shared human depth. Every carving is a dialogue. Every form is a fragment of silence incarnate.
